Description

Let your students use their knowledge about insulators and conductors to construct an "Ice Cube Safe" that will keep an ice cube solid even on a hot day!

Includes:
Introduction to lab, resources list, space for students to select their resources and defend their choices, space to draw out their plan for their design, test day recording sheet, and reflection on the lab.
